Trump is upping the price of Big Tech’s favorite visa

EDITOR BRIEF
The Department of Homeland Security said it will impose a fee of more than $103,000 on H-1B visas, a program widely used by major tech companies. Separately, the State Department reportedly plans to revoke visas for up to 200,000 asylum seekers, which could become the largest mass visa revocation in U.S. history.
INSIGHTS
The moves suggest the administration is shifting immigration enforcement toward stripping legal status, not just increasing arrests and deportations. Higher H-1B costs could reshape tech hiring and talent pipelines, while mass revocations would expand the use of administrative power to reduce legal immigration.
